Supreme Court New South Wales
Medium Neutral Citation: Ethnic Business Awards Pty Ltd v George Jaksic trading as GeoGraphics Group [2016] NSWSC 33 Hearing dates: 16 November 2015 Date of orders: 16 February 2016 Decision date: 16 February 2016 Jurisdiction: Common Law Before: Harrison AsJ Decision: The Court orders that:
(1) Leave to appeal is granted.
(2) The appeal is granted.
(3) The orders of his Honour Magistrate Bradd dated 2 September 2015 are set aside.
(4) The matter is remitted to the Local Court to be determined according to law.
(5) The defendant is to pay the plaintiffs' costs on an ordinary basis as agreed or assessed.
(6) The defendant is to have a certificate under s 6(1)(a) of the Suitors' Fund Act 1951 (NSW). Catchwords: APPEAL – Local Court – interlocutory decision of a magistrate – denial of procedural fairness – refusal to hear submissions regarding case management directions Legislation Cited: Civil Procedure Act 2005 (NSW), ss 21, 56, 57, 58, 59, 60 Local Court Act 2007 (NSW), ss 39, 40, 41 Suitors' Fund Act 1951 (NSW), s 6 Uniform Civil Procedure Rules 2005 (NSW), r 13.6 Cases Cited: Acuthan v Coates (1986) 6 NSWLR 472; (1986) 24 A Crim R 304 Barakat v Goritsas (No 2) [2012] NSWCA 36 Kapoor v State Transit Authority of NSW [2010] NSWCA 143 Kioa v West [1985] HCA 81; (1985) 159 CLR 550 Kojima Australia Pty Ltd v Australian Chinese Newspapers Pty Ltd [2000] NSWSC 1153 Re Minister for Immigration & Multicultural Affairs; Ex parte Lam [2003] HCA 6; (2003) 214 CLR 1 Wakim v Mathiew Pty Ltd t/as Dove Migration Services [2002] NSWSC 405 Category: Principal judgment Parties: Ethnic Business Awards Pty Limited (First Plaintiff) Jascom International Pty Limited (Second Plaintiff) George Jaksic trading as GeoGraphics Group (Defendant) Representation: Counsel: CP O'Neill (Plaintiffs) J Mack (Defendant)
